Photo Adjustment Options - Device Mode
Select the image adjustment options you want to use when viewing and printing photos displayed on the
LCD screen.
Photo
adjustment
settings
Fix Photo
Fix Red-Eye
Note: Fix Photo uses a sophisticated face recognition technology to optimize photos that include faces.
For this to work, both eyes and the nose must be visible in the subject's face. If your photo includes a
face with an intentional color cast, such as a statue, you may want to turn off Fix Photo to retain the
special color effects.
